    The Norwegian synth prince, Lido, is back with another irresistible remix. ‘Broken’ see’s the producer pitching down Daley’s vocals, adding some jersey influenced drums, dark bass and of course some insane synth work. All this adds up to a triumphant and gripping anthem to get you through tough times. Stream below and let us know if you FUXWITHIT.
